Newcastle got back to winning ways last time out with a 3-1 success away to struggling Burnley. Though a perfect way to end 2025, it was only their third win in the last eight games across all competitions. Eddie Howe’s men seem to have plateaued this season, failing to win more consistently.
The Magpies haven’t won consecutive games since posting three back in October. In the league, they have won seven of 19 fixtures and lost a similar number. Despite this topsy-turvy run, they remain in European contention and sit four points from the top five. Newcastle haven’t lost in 10 straight fixtures at St. James’ Park, winning eight.
Dan Burn, Sven Botman, and Tino Livramento remain out injured for Newcastle. There is some reprieve, though, for the hosts, as Kieran Trippier is expected to return this weekend after more than a month out. Goals have dried up for Nick Woltemade, and as a result, he was dropped against Burnley.
His replacement, Yoane Wissa, scored his first league goal for Newcastle and is expected to continue in attack. Joelinton and Bruno Guimarães were also on target last time out, and the two have now netted a combined 10 goals for the Magpies.

Though they sit above Newcastle coming into this fixture, Palace have fared much worse than their opponents in recent outings. Oliver Glasner’s men are no longer the team that started the season by going unbeaten in their opening 11 fixtures.
Palace haven’t won any of their last six games, losing four times. This form has seen them drop out of the European places and now sit three points below the top six. The Eagles, who have also won seven of 19 games, drew 1-1 at home against Fulham last time out to end a three-game skid.
Palace’s slump can be put down to the squad being heavily depleted. The visitors could be without up to 10 players for this trip due to injuries and international obligations. Ismaila Sarr is away at the AFCON, and his absence has been felt with Palace struggling with scoring.
Daichi Kamada, Daniel Munoz, and Cheick Doucoure have all missed game time recently. The Eagles do have Jean-Phillipe Mateta available, though. The forward is Palace’s leading scorer and was on target last time out, ending a seven-game scoring duck. Having him back amongst the goals is a huge boost for a team out of form.
